Output 856390bd22a4037701d38eee1ea0753e78d83dc75d0292ed1b2932d5ab1c9cbf:1

value
2620040
script pubkey
OP_0 OP_PUSHBYTES_20 1aab40694d5c18d121afd0a13580ab2ae3e6c381
address
ltc1qr245q62dtsvdzgd06zsntq9t9t37dsupl6v992
transaction
856390bd22a4037701d38eee1ea0753e78d83dc75d0292ed1b2932d5ab1c9cbf
spent
true